Cme Procedures Series 6 Review: Blocks 2023 is organized by CME Procedures, Inc..

Description:
Want to improve your value to your practice, improve pain control for your patients, and improve your patient satisfaction scores? Procedure Series 6 provides in-depth education on bedside procedures and injections techniques to block nerves, improve procedures, and improve patient care/comfort. This series is perfect for providers in Emergency Medicine, Family Medicine, Urgent Care, Acute Care, Internal Medicine, Trauma, and Critical Care.

Objectives:
Foot and Ankle Blocks
Femoral Nerve Block
Hematoma Block
Digital Blocks
Dental Nerve Blocks
Trigger Point Injections
Cervical Injections

Credits

Accreditation:
Up to 
37 A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™
15 A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™ Procedures Series 6
10 A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™ Patient Safety Series (included but optional)
Up to 12 additional A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™ with maximum incentive add on
 

Physicians should claim only the credit commensurate with the extent of their participation in the activity.

This activity meets the Level 2 AMA Procedures and New Skills category.  (CME Credit includes 1 hour of Pharmacology and 15 hours of Procedures CME/CE).  This activity is approved for 15 hours of CE for Nurse Practitioners.

CME Procedures is accredited by the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ME) to provide continuing medical education for physicians. Provider number 0008122. CME Procedures is also accredited by the American Association of Nurse Practitioners (AANP, provider number 17052668) to provide CE to Nurse Practitioners.
